The perils of pixels
However why is pixel monitoring an issue?
“Federal regulation, state regulation, and HIPAA, require affected person consent and enterprise agreements to share PHI between corporations,” he stated. “Companies might not even remember that the information these trackers are amassing might require consent.”
Firms like Fb, Amazon and Google all use pixels to trace clients on-line.
“(Pixels are) an analytics device that helps you measure how efficient your advert corporations are by monitoring the actions of individuals in your web site. Merely put, it’s code that permits you to accumulate and observe consumer actions and behaviours on a web site,” he stated. “They measure and enhance the effectiveness of internet advertising and consumer interactions with that web site.” The pixels will be added both manually by a developer or via a associate integration.
Keller has observed pixels in motion on-line himself.
“Have you ever ever puzzled why the identical pair of sneakers you appeared up on Amazon at the moment are showing on Fb, Instagram, YouTube, and even in your private electronic mail?” he requested. “That is an instance of a few of the know-how backstage.”
These pixels are a vital ingredient to our on-line existence.
“Our on-line world is all about promoting,” stated Keller. “These advertisers observe and study consumer behaviour whereas they’re transferring between web sites and make the most of retarget adverts to assist enhance conversion charges, making monitoring pixels vital.”
Embedded monitoring pixels let or not it’s identified which web sites you go to, particularly which product pages, buttons you clicked, what kind subject phrases you employ, geolocation data, and even units used (iPad, laptop computer, pill, and many others.)
“The collected data will get despatched again to corporations like Fb, Google, and many others.,” stated Keller, who then use that information to retarget an organization’s commercials.
All a median shoe firm desires to do on-line is promote you a shoe, or, higher but, many sneakers.

Lawsuits on the rise
Current lawsuits have accused corporations of amassing HIPAA protected data via healthcare supplier affected person portals, which can have included appointment particulars, well being situations, treating physicians, check outcomes, allergic reactions, and different delicate data, “all of which is claimed to have been doubtlessly despatched to Fb,” he stated.
The place the rubber is hitting the street for insurance coverage corporations are the settlements. In response to Bloomberg Regulation, Mass Basic Brigham well being system in Boston agreed to pay $18 million in 2022 to settle a category motion lawsuit over using net analytics instruments that accumulate information about guests who use their web site. Mass Basic has denied the swimsuit’s allegations, in keeping with Bloomberg, but it surely does use monitoring instruments from corporations like Fb and Google.
“Along with the publicity organizations might face from class motion lawsuits, there’s breach notification and regulatory fines and penalties protection that may also be triggered,” stated Keller.
So how widespread are pixels? In response to Keller’s analysis, pixels are embedded in 30% of the highest 80,000 hottest web sites. They’re additionally embedded in 33 of the highest 100 hospital web sites in America.
“Our perspective is, it’s greatest to have your purchasers construct their motion plan to deal with this rising concern,” stated Keller. “And we encourage them to do just a few issues.”
Particularly, Keller advises:
- Determine all web sites and portals containing pixel monitoring (a tag that tracks consumer behaviour);
- Verify if the consumer is amassing delicate private data; and
- Verify that information being collected complies with relevant information privateness legal guidelines and contains acceptable consent and disclosures.
On this course of, the place relevant, Keller urges that you simply “search the mandatory authorized counsel to make sure compliance, as a result of navigating this evolving cyber panorama is hard. It’s necessary for purchasers to understand how their cyber insurance coverage supplies safety. We encourage you to succeed in out to your cyber and tech underwriting crew to study extra about options a cyber coverage can provide for this publicity.”
